Went to Active Autowerke and got the Cat-back today! Did before and after Dyno pulls.

Finally made a decision and had my AA Cat-back installed today. After 25 miles so far, I love the new growl of my car! Since I'm starting from scratch(kinda, put the AA Air Filter on after 120 miles), I did a baseline dyno pull on their Mustang Dyno. I'll post the Dyno sheets on Monday due to a printer error. Before the install, it made 334.2 HP and after it made 347.5 HP(give or take a tenth or 2). This gain is right where they estimate it should be, they quote between 12-15 hp gain.Torque gains were good but, don't remember the exact numbers. Butt Dyno says more powerfull from mid-range to 8K.

No BS, I'll post the dyno sheet on Monday, If I didn't see it, I wouldn't have believed it myself. We did 5 before pulls( 3 accurate and 2 with spikes) and 5 after pulls(4 accurate and one spiked). The engine made more power on the 3rd run both times, it needs a little temp to get the best result.
